How To Cook Potato Meatballs With Mushroom Sauce - Recipe

Required products :

6-7 potatoes
1 egg
flour for rolling
salt to taste
frying oil

For the sauce:

50 grams dried mushrooms
1 tablespoon flour
1/4 teaspoon sour cream
1 onion
2 tablespoons butter
green spices of your choice
salt and pepper to taste

 

Method of preparation :

Fill the mushrooms with cold water and let them stay in it for 2-4 hours. Then wash well and cook until done. Drain the liquid using a colander, let cool and cut them into small cubes. Strain the broth.

Onions also cut into small cubes, fry until golden in 1 tablespoon of butter. Add the mushrooms and cook together for another 1-2 minutes.

Fry the flour in the remaining oil (until golden) and dissolve it in 2/3 tea cup of the mushroom decoction. Add the cream and fried mushrooms with onions. Bring the mixture to a boil, season with salt and pepper to taste, add chopped green spices and allow the sauce to cook over low heat until thickened (stir).


It's time to start making meatballs.

Peel the potatoes, cut into large pieces and boil in salted water until cooked. Drain the liquid, mash them to a puree, add the egg and mix well.

Form meatballs from the mixture, roll them in flour and fry in hot oil until golden on both sides.

Serve them with the prepared mushroom sauce.
